National Girl's Ministries is a program that fulfills the
principle of women mentoring young girls. Missionettes is sponsored by the Women's Ministies Department of the Assemblies
of God. Girls can begin in Missionettes at 3 years of age and continue through highschool.

Rainbows Club for 3, through 5 year-old girls and boys! Noahs
Ark provides an exciting theme for the Bible stories, crafts, full-color activity pages, and games for this preschool club.
Rainbows add colorful animal badges to their vests as they complete requirements for the achievement program. Units can be
completed in 4 weeks. Only nine units need to be completed each year.

Daisies: The Sonshine Club for kindergarten girls Darcy, Diana, and Dorie (paper dolls) help Daisies make life applications
from the Bible stories and principles they learn. Daisies earn colorful badges depicting these club characters as they complete
requirements for the achievement program. Four-week units allow visitors to fit in right away. Club sponsors and girls select
the nine units they want to complete during the year.

Prims: The Discovery Club for first and second grade girls Megan, Carmen,
Kim, and Tonya guide Prims through life-application stories as the girls learn biblical principles. The Discovery Box stores
lesson-related objects to be displayed during lesson time to make learning even more fun. Prims earn colorful badges depicting
these club characters as they complete requirements for the achievement program. Units can be completed in 4 weeks. Only 18
units need to be completed in 2 years.

Stars Club for third through fifth grade girls Girls make their way up the Stairway of the Stars achievement program
as they complete units in the four worlds: The World of Truth (basic Christian doctrine), The World Around You (missions),
The World About You (activities), and The World Within You (character development). Memorization, projects, and Bible reading
are all a part of completing the achievement program as an Honor Star. Four-week units are supplemented with projects and
Adventures.

Friends Club for sixth through eighth grade girls Friends Club provides discussion-oriented lessons to continue the Titus
2 principle of women mentoring young girls. Topics of study include the sanctity of life, accountability, commitment to Christ,
life-controlling problems, purity, and choices. Units are made up of six lessons. Projects and Adventures add to each unit.
The completion of unit requirements and Bible reading make a girl eligible to be a Friends Graduate.
